kuhlio wrote:Is it just me or does it look like they've included the hilt for the Matrix Sword to be held by Brave Max as well?
kuhlio wrote:I know the original sword was a partial remold of the G1 Jap Fort/Grand Max sword with a different hilt. It looks like the hilt designed for the Fort/Grand/brave Max (G1) is included with this set so I wonder if the hilt is able to be swapped now to use the sword on both figures.
The original God Fire Convoy 2-pack that came with the Super God Sword originally included both the new hilt for God Fire Convoy and the original Fort Max hilt, so this could just be following in suit with that original release's inclusion of both hilts.Emerje wrote:kuhlio wrote:I know the original sword was a partial remold of the G1 Jap Fort/Grand Max sword with a different hilt. It looks like the hilt designed for the Fort/Grand/brave Max (G1) is included with this set so I wonder if the hilt is able to be swapped now to use the sword on both figures.
Makes me wonder if it's possible they're planning a Brave Maximus reissue.![]()
